Shoes · AshlandASHLAND — Shoes had gone missing from her Evergreen Street porch for a month. So she took the matter into her own hands. Police reports show Lorie Kamps on Evergreen Street lured the so-called Shoe Bandit to her porch by nailing a pair of “cheap black shoes” to it. It worked.
